Supreme Court Declines To Consider Illinois’ ‘Assault Weapons’ Ban

The Supreme Court declined to take up a case involving a ban on certain semiautomatic firearms Tuesday, with Associate Justice Clarence Thomas issuing a statement on the denial. Supreme Court turns away OSHA challenge over opposition from Thomas, Gorsuch

The U.S. Supreme Court on Tuesday rejected a challenge that could have eviscerated the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), despite dissent from two conservative justices.
